KwiLake Baikal, iBaikal-GVD Telescope yafunyanwa ngenxa yokuhamba kwe-neutrino. Ke amasuntswana asekwa ngexesha lokuphendula kwenyukliya kwaye abe nokukwazi ukungena kweyona nto inzima. Umzekelo, i-Netrino inokudlula kwi-sub ye-hydrogen ye-hydrogen kwiminyaka eliwaka yokukhanya. Ezi ntswelo zifikelela kumhlaba ukusuka kwiindawo ezahlukeneyo zendalo kwaye zinokuxelela okuninzi malunga nesakhiwo kunye nokuvela kwendawo. Nangona kunjalo, la masuntswana ambalwa kakhulu kwaye ukubamba "izazinzulu zisebenzisa umaleko womkhenkce, kunye nendawo enkulu kakhulu. Yenza kwaye ugcine ichibi elikhulu ngokuthe ngqo kwisithuba seteleskopu sibiza kakhulu, ke izazinzulu zisebenzisa iindawo zokuhlala zendalo. Yintoni i-baikal-gvd iteleskopu?

Ukwakhiwa kwe-baikal-gvd iteleskopu yaqala ngo-2015 kwaye kwathatha i-ruble i-ruble ruble. Isixhobo sineseti yeseti yezikhululo ezinzulu amanzi kunye neentambo zentsimbi eziqhotyoshelwe ezantsi kweBaikal. Izikhululo, ekubhekiswa kuzo njengeedles ezithe nkqo, zibanjelwe kubunzulu obuziimitha ezingama-20 nge-sdats ekhethekileyo. Kwintambo, iimitha ezili-15 ukusuka kwenye, iimodyuli ezingama-36 ziyamiswa. Kwakhona, i-teleskopu ibandakanya iimodyuli ezine ze-elektroniki zokubonelela ngamandla, ukuqokelelwa kwedatha, ulawulo lweteleskopu kunye neminye imisebenzi. Ukongeza kubo bonke, kukho iimodyuli ezininzi ezibizwa ngokuba ziimodyuli ze-hydroacoustic eziyimfuneko ukubamba iimodyuli zemodyuli kwisikhundla esifunayo. Izikhululo zidityanisiwe ngokwamaqela aqhagamshelwe kwiziko lonxweme.

Isebenza njani i-tescope ye-neutrino?

Kodwa izinto eziphambili zecodkopu azizizo iimodyuli ze-telescope, kodwa umkhenkce kumphezulu weBaikal. Isixhobo "sibamba" amasuntswana e-neutrino afika kwicala elingasemva lomhlaba. Amasuntswana abhabha kuyo yonke ingubo yonke, ephambili kunye nolunye uPlanethi. Ngasihlandlo sithile, isahlulo esilandelayo sizalelwe-ukukhutshwa kweMeson. Ukuba ukuzalwa kwenzeka emkhenkceni, kukhutshwa i-radiation ukuba izazinzulu zinokubamba. Njengoko unokuqonda, kunqabile kwaye ubabambe kunzima kakhulu. Kodwa i-baikal inendawo enkulu kakhulu kwaye ukubakho kwe-Ulov yonyusa izihlandlo ezininzi.

Le ayisiyiyo i-telescope yokuqala ye-neutrine ehlabathini - eyona inkulu ikwindawo yeAntarctica kwaye ibizwa ngokuba i-Iceube. Ixesha elide yayikuphela kweyenye kuphela engakwaziyo ukubamba amasuntswana, kodwa nokuchonga ukulungelelanisa inkangeleko yabo. Ukuchaneka kolwamkelo lwe-neutrino kumthombo we-icecube yi-10-15 degrees. Kodwa ubukhulu bomkhenkce we-baikal kukuvumela ukuba unyuke ngokuchanekileyo ukuya kuthi ga kwi-4 degrees. Ukongeza, akukho zi-microorganisms ezikhanyayo kunye namanzi aqinileyo kwi-baikal, eyenza negalelo kwidatha echanekileyo.

I-Icecube kunye ne-baiikal-gvd i-telescopes iyokujonga iinxalenye ezahlukeneyo zesibhakabhaka kwaye ngaloo ndlela ihambelana ngayo. I-Baikal Telescope iya kubamba i-neutrinos egcoba umhlaba ukusuka kwiPooli eseMazantsi kwaye ijonge i-hemisphere yaseNyakatho. Kwaye iteleskopu eAntarctica ilungisa amasuntswana avela kwiiplanethi ezivela emantla kwaye avele emazantsi. Enkosi kumsebenzi odibeneyo weeteleskopu, izazinzulu ziya kukwazi ukuzigcina ngokukhawuleza ngaphezulu kwenani elikhulu lezinto zasezulwini. IBaikal iya kubonakala kwibhere enkulu, kwaye ivela kwiAntarctica - amafu base-Magllan.

Kutheni ufuna ukufunda i-neutrino?

Izazinzulu ziqinisekile ukuba i-Netrinos inokubhabha ukusuka kubunzulu bokuzalwa kunye neGalaki ezafayo kunye nokuthwala ulwazi malunga neenkqubo ezenzeka kwindalo iphela. Kukho ithemba lokuba ukufundisisa kwala masuntswana kuya kunceda ukufunda okungakumbi malunga nokuzivelela kwezinto zegalaxies kunye nezinye izinto zendawo. Kwakhona, izazinzulu zaseRussia zazithemba ukuba uMbulelo wee-neutrinos, baya kuba nakho ukubeka esweni isantya semimandla ye-themonicouclearle esenzeka kwi-subsolf. Nangona kunjalo, ngokuqinisekileyo ayifanelanga ilindele iziphumo ezikhawulezileyo. Amava okusebenzisa ezinye iiteleskopu ezifanayo zibonisa ukuba ukufunyanwa kwamasuntswana kunokuthatha iminyaka.

Ezinye iicokescopes ze-Nutrine zikwindawo yeMeditera, i-Chini neJapan. Okokuqala ngqa, amasuntswana eNewrino abalwa ngeminyaka yee-1970, ngoncedo lwetelesko kwi-caucasian intaba uAndyrchi. Nangona kunjalo, ukufumanisa amasuntswana amantshontsho acocekileyo ngokuchaneka okukhulu, amanzi acocekileyo ayadingeka. Kungenxa yoku ngo-1990 kwaye kwagqitywa kwelokuba kudala iteleskopu kwi-baikal. Emva koko yayiyinguqulelo yokuqala, kodwa ngoku ifezekisiwe.
